Output ddc2a8e32ed2a94248c76006597f3eb5200f63eec8ebc8c7a1ee659c8db3bb9a:289

value
2363765
script pubkey
OP_HASH160 OP_PUSHBYTES_20 213a4a5c6d54c4d5ad34135d3880245a54f5f8cd OP_EQUAL
address
34ii3y3xQyjVx5owmj5zXCvXSvGAy2qMU5
transaction
ddc2a8e32ed2a94248c76006597f3eb5200f63eec8ebc8c7a1ee659c8db3bb9a
spent
true